Understanding Activation Maximization and Its Role in Machine Learning Interpretability

Explore how Activation Maximization enhances model interpretability in machine learning by visualizing neural network decisions. Discover the importance of understanding AI behavior for trust, especially in critical fields like healthcare and finance. Delve into how these insights shape responsible AI development.

Decoding Neural Networks: The Critical Role of Activation Maximization

Hey there, fellow tech enthusiast! Have you ever paused at the marvel of artificial intelligence and machine learning, pondering how these systems arrive at their decisions? It’s like trying to crack a code with layers of mystery. Guess what? One of the coolest ways to peek behind the curtain at what's happening in those deep neural networks is through a technique called Activation Maximization. Sounds fancy, right? But wait, it’s simpler—and far more intriguing—than you might think.

What is Activation Maximization Anyway?

So, let's break this down. Activation Maximization is a technique used to explore and interpret what’s happening in the inner workings of a neural network. Think of it as a sort of flashlight, illuminating the hidden pathways of decision-making that these complex models follow. The primary goal? To visualize the model’s cognition—so to speak—by figuring out which inputs push certain neurons or layers to "light up" the most.

You might wonder, why is this even important? Well, the ability to understand those decisions enhances something called model interpretability. That’s just a fancy term for making the machine learning process clearer and more understandable. And honestly, wouldn’t you want to know why a computer thinks a cat image is a cat, while it says a dog is, well, not? It’s all about gaining insights into what drives those predictions.

Why is Model Interpretability a Big Deal?

In today’s AI-driven world, transparency is the name of the game. We’re using these models in critical areas like healthcare, finance, and even autonomous vehicles. Can you imagine the stakes if a model misjudges a life-threatening situation due to lack of clarity? That’s a sobering thought, right? Having a robust interpretability framework helps developers and users alike trust and understand AI systems.

By leveraging Activation Maximization, researchers can generate images or patterns that illustrate what features or categories the model has internalized. Picture it like finding a photo album that shows what your neural network has learned over time. It pretty much lays bare the core aspects the model is 'seeing,' which can lead to better decisions, adjustments, or even inspire new models entirely.

Digging Deeper: How Does It Work?

Curious minds want to know: how does Activation Maximization actually function? Well, it starts with the model's existing structure, analyzing how different inputs provoke responses from various neurons. Here’s where it gets a bit technical; the technique utilizes optimization algorithms to tweak the inputs in a way that maximizes the activation of specific neurons. It’s a dance of sorts—a balancing act of nudging and prodding inputs until that desired neuron just can’t help but respond.

As a result, a picture or a pattern can emerge! This generated output can visually depict what features a model finds relevant when making its predictions. It’s like asking the model, “Hey, what’s your thought process here?” The result? Images representing abstract concepts, such as flowers or even specific facial expressions, morphing into clarity from obscurity.

What About Training Time, Data Management, and Network Security?

Now, let’s take a moment to consider other components of machine learning—training time, data management, and network security. Sure, they’re all important players in the grand scheme of things. But here's the crux: none of them directly serve the purpose of Activation Maximization.

  • Training time: This mainly relates to how quickly a model learns and adapts, but it doesn’t help us understand how the model reaches a decision.

  • Data management: While keeping data clean and organized is crucial, it doesn’t clarify the underlying mechanisms of model behavior.

  • Network security: This plays a vital role in protecting models from external threats but doesn’t aid in interpreting the model’s internal decision-making.

In essence, Activation Maximization cuts through all that noise, shining a light where it matters the most—on model decisions. It’s about understanding the ‘why’ behind the ‘what,’ which is beyond crucial for responsible AI development.

Making It Resonate: The Human Element

Let’s not forget, amidst all the technical jargon, that there’s a very human element at play here. In a world where AI is integrated into our daily lives, the quest for transparency is also a journey towards trust. When we understand AI’s decision-making process, we can feel more confident relying on it—whether it’s for a medical diagnosis or as a financial advisor.

Remember those doctors who can call a diagnosis based on intuition paired with years of experience? Well, imagine AI functioning similarly, blending data-driven insights with clear justifications. That’s what makes the efforts behind Activation Maximization worth every squeeze of the juice.

Wrapping It Up

So, the next time you hear someone throw around terms like Activation Maximization and model interpretability, remember the significance wrapped up in these concepts. It’s a bridge between the complex world of neural networks and our need to comprehend their functionality.

In a landscape rife with uncertainty, having clarity about how decisions are made builds the foundation for trust—trust in AI technology that could very well change the world as we know it. And, clubbed with the knowledge of what drives these models, we can comfortably walk hand-in-hand with AI as it continues to evolve.

Ready to foster this understanding? Whether you’re a researcher, developer, or just an interested observer, there’s a whole frontier of discovery waiting to unfold. Happy exploring!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y